Understanding the Commercial Real Estate Finance Landscape

The commercial real estate finance sector is continually evolving, and industry leaders are gearing up to address these changes. As financial landscapes shift, guidance is required to navigate the complexities inherent in today’s market.

CREFC: Focused on Industry Progress

The CRE Finance Council (CREFC) is dedicated to uniting professionals involved in commercial real estate finance. Their upcoming High Yield, Distressed Assets, and Servicing Conference aims to facilitate insights and strategies on navigating the current complexities of the market.

Conference Overview

Set to take place on March 10, 2026, at the acclaimed New York Athletic Club, this one-day event will gather servicers, alternative lenders, investors, and capital market participants. The agenda is carefully crafted to focus on high yield strategies and the intricacies surrounding sub-performing and non-performing loans.

Topics of Engagement

The conference will delve into the changing dynamics of credit markets where private capital’s influence is growing, while differing asset performance continues to affect investment decisions. As stress and opportunities emerge in various asset classes, the event will play a crucial role in addressing these developments.

“The commercial real estate market is transitioning into a phase where credit conditions, asset performance, and capital availability are becoming increasingly complex,” stated Lisa Pendergast, President and CEO of CREFC. She emphasizes that traditional lenders must adapt to a more intricate risk environment while private credit expands its role.

Key Conference Sessions

Among the anticipated discussions are sessions highlighting crucial market developments:

  • Private Credit Expansion: Evolving Players in the Debt Stack
  • Navigating the NYC Office Recovery: Distinguishing Signals from Noise
  • Opportunities and Challenges in the NYC Multifamily Sector
  • Deep Dive: Hospitality Dynamics and Stress Factors
  • Innovative Servicing Strategies for Complex CRE Assets

About CREFC

The CRE Finance Council (CREFC) serves as the voice of the commercial real estate finance sector, representing members from varied domains including lenders, investors, and servicers. With a membership surpassing 400 companies and 19,000 individuals, CREFC’s primary goal is to enhance liquidity, transparency, and efficiency within the commercial real estate finance markets.

CREFC has been instrumental in advocating for legislative and regulatory matters significant to the industry. Over its 30-plus years, the council has worked diligently to establish market standards and best practices while providing essential education to all market players.
